Understanding the role of a Six Sigma Yellow Belt involves grasping their pivotal position within an organization’s quality improvement framework. Unlike Black Belts who lead major projects, Yellow Belts support project teams and drive continuous improvement at their functional level. They identify process variations, analyze data to pinpoint root causes of defects, and implement solutions that enhance efficiency and reduce waste. This role demands a blend of technical proficiency in statistical tools for process control—such as hypothesis testing, control charts, and regression analysis—and soft skills for effective communication and team collaboration.

Implementing Lean Principles in Your Organization

Implementing Lean Principles is a cornerstone of Six Sigma Yellow Belt certification, transforming your organization’s culture and processes. At its core, Lean focuses on eliminating waste while maximizing productivity and efficiency. For a successful implementation, begin by conducting a thorough value stream mapping (VSM) analysis to visualize existing processes and identify areas for improvement. This involves breaking down each step in a process, examining every action and decision point, and questioning why each activity exists—a practice honed through extensive case studies of Six Sigma Yellow Belt certification programs. For instance, a manufacturing company might uncover unnecessary steps in their production line, allowing them to streamline operations and reduce lead times significantly.
Once waste is identified, leverage Lean tools like 5S (Sort, Set in Order, Shine, Standardize, Sustain) for workplace organization. This method not only improves workflow efficiency but also fosters a culture of continuous improvement among employees.
